i grew up on a pond and always raised tadpoles. they're really quite easy.i kept mine in a large bucket and every day or two i would collect pond scum for them. they eat algae aka pond scum. if they got to that size in your pool, then there must be algae growing in it. if theres algae then there are most likely no chemicals left in the water. i recommend scooping some water out of the pool and let the bucket with them in it sit in partial sunlight so the algae will grow. if you live near a pond collect some from near the bank of the pond.
change the water like once a week or if you see mosquito larvae in it because they will bite tadpoles. let me know how they do! <3
